Finally, election day is here

 

October 28, 2020



The 2020 General Election will be held on Tuesday, November 3 in all the voting precincts in Edmunds County. The election polls will be open from seven a.m. to seven p.m.

Many county voters have already filled out their ballot. Edmunds County Auditor Keith Schurr said, “We are at 600 absentees today (Oct. 27), of 2,670 registered voters in the county.” He said the previous high was 476 absentee ballots in the 2004 General Election.
